Euro Velours is an industrial building in Waregem, Arrondissement of Kortrijk, Flanders which is located on Nijverheidstraat. Euro Velours is situated nearby to the pitch Petanque Plein Rondenbachwijk, as well as near the post office Postpunt Bpost.| Tap on a place to explore it |
